So first - Careful of BIOS Update 01.23.00 Rev.A !! it gets pushed onto the system and windows is not vocal at all its a bios update.

 

i will have to say i am quite dejected right now. I have been an owner of a HP Elitebook 840 G5 laptop for quite a while now and had another 3 HP models before that. Have nothing but praise for them.

 

Today when using the system (all perfectly fine since a longer time) I have had an update prompt from windows as often - asked to update & reboot and went off. Just when leaving I relized it was doing a bios update - ok I thought - I'll wait to make sure all end well. It did - all updates with success - so went off and returned after a while.

 

I found the system in the recovery prompt. Ok I thought - not good (after a bios update..), tried the automated recovery option, tried the boot to recovery, tried the windows usb cli bcd restores etc. all to no avail. system seems bricked. will have to extract the data from the ssd and rebuild. quite dejected right now as my warranty was until 31.12.2022 - so ofc HP You had to brick my system after the warranty run out hm... thx for that - would have a use for once for that support i paid for...
